Rain Like Tears
Date: Sunday, 1st February 2004 @ 02:47:22 AM AEST
Topic: Sad Poetry


Contributed By: evryrose

Here comes the rain again
Dripping, falling
Cacading down my window like a
Trail of tears
Each drop rolling into another
Gliding steadily down the glass
Until it hits the ground
Forming the puddle my eyes refuse to cry
Emanating the longing that flows like a river
Through my very being
In my veins, my blood
Velied in crimson uncertainty
Unsure of tommorow, but knowing
That today there is rain
Weeping for me, expressing what I cannot
Say in words
